hurtig indførelse: flash liste og tilelist komponenter

, hurtig indførelse: flash liste og tilelist komponenter,,,,, andel,,,,,,,,,,,,,,, det cyber - mandag envato tuts + kurser vil blive reduceret til $3.- og' t miss.,, i denne uge, er hurtig tip om flash faglige værktøjer, vi vil tage et kig på gulvet og tilelist komponenter.,,,, trin 1: oprettelse af dokumentet, åbne et nyt flash - dokument og fastsætte følgende egenskaber:,, dokument størrelse: 550x400px, baggrund farve:&#ffffff, trin 2: tilføje komponenter til at åbne vinduet af komponenter skal på menuen > gennemskinneligt > komponenter eller presning ctrl + f7., trække to etiketter, en liste og en tilelist komponent på scenen., i egenskaber giver det første panel mærke en instans navn "populationlabel".,, hvis egenskaber - panelet viser ikke, gå hen til vinduet > egenskaber eller tryk ctrl + f3), der er mærket er x og y til ■ 31.00., i egenskaber panel give recond etiket tilfælde navn "flagslabel".sæt etiketten er x til 31.00 og y - 238., så giv den en liste over de tilfælde af navnet "stateslist" og listen er x og y 31.00 til 62.00. endelig give tilelist tilfælde navn "statestilelist" og fastsætte tilelist er x og y 31.00 til 269.00.,, trin 3: import af klasserne, skabe en ny actionscript fil og navn det vigtigste.,.vi vil være at erklære vores komponenter i main.as, så vi er nødt til at slukke for "auto erklærer fase tilfælde" fordel af dette, er, at du får koden peger for eksempel. gå til menuen > fil > offentliggøre indstillinger.klik på indstillinger, næste, manuskript [actionscript 3],.,, uncheck "automatisk erklærer fase tilfælde.", i main.as, åbne pakken erklæring og importere de klasser, vi vil benytte ved tilføjelse af følgende kode:, pakke (import flash.display.movieclip; import flash.display.loader; import fl.data.dataprovider; import fl.controls.list, import fl.controls.tilelist; import fl.controls.label; import flash.events.event; import flash.text.textfieldautosize; import fl.controls.scrollbardirection; import flash. net. urlrequest;,, trin 4: "de vigtigste klasse, vi tilføjer klasse definition, at udvide movieclip, og vi vil sætte vores konstruktøren funktion. føje følgende til de vigtigste.: offentlige klasse vigtigste udvider movieclip (//listen del offentlige var stateslist: liste; //vores tilelist del offentlige var statestilelist: tilelist; //vores etiketter offentlige var populationlabel: etiket; offentlige var flagslabel: etiket; //dataudbyderne for listen komponenter var listdp: dataprovider, var tilelistdp: dataprovider; //, der er nødvendige for at lade et større billede af de udvalgte flag var picloader: anordninger; offentlig funktion main() {setuplistdataprovider(); setuptilelistdataprovider(); setuplabels(); setuplist(); setuptilelist(); setuploader();}, løntrin 5: funktioner, her vil vi definere, setuplistdataprovider(), setuptilelistdataprovider() setuplabe,,,ls(),, setuptilelist(), og setuploader(), funktioner, som tidligere nævnt i konstruktøren. i biblioteket, vil du finde film magasiner kaldet "stat" mc; disse anvendes som et ikon for listen komponent.du må fælde forbindelsen til filmen, clips, for at de tilføjes til listen.gør det lige klikke på film magasin og udvælgelse af "egenskaber".her bruger vi navnet på den klippe som klasse navn:,, dataprovider klasse giver os en let måde at oprette data anvendes af komponenter, tilføje følgende funktioner: vigtigste. som private funktion setuplistdataprovider(): ugyldig (//denne dataprovider vil forsyne vores liste komponent listdp = nye dataprovider(); //her iconssource er en movieclip forbundet i biblioteket //befolkning, fungerer som en dynamisk variable på vores liste listdp. additem ({ikon., takket være http://www.state-flags-usa.com for at give mig mulighed for at bruge deres flag billeder. tak for læse - og holde øje for kommende komponent tutorials!,









Previous:
Next Page: